Jan Engelhardt
|
d6445380cb
archiver,common: abolish gotos after DB_RESULT rework
|
7 years ago |
Jan Engelhardt
|
1308066560
libserver: release SQL result from ~DB_RESULT
|
7 years ago |
Jan Engelhardt
|
d7d575dad3
libserver: keep track of the database associated with a result
|
7 years ago |
Jan Engelhardt
|
5e06434812
libserver: remove explicit nullptr check before FreeResult
|
7 years ago |
Jan Engelhardt
|
cafabee130
libserver: move zeroing of DB_RESULT into FreeResult
|
7 years ago |
Jan Engelhardt
|
f757248c57
libserver: switch to 0-argument DB_RESULT constructor
|
7 years ago |
Jan Engelhardt
|
686a5cb48d
libserver: forbid copying of DB_RESULT
|
7 years ago |
Jan Engelhardt
|
71d8862fd5
libserver: have ECDatabase member functions take refs
|
7 years ago |
Jan Engelhardt
|
087d24ad58
libserver: turn DB_RESULT into a wrapping class
|
7 years ago |
Jan Engelhardt
|
12e8880299
archiver,libserver: consolidate Connect function
|
7 years ago |
Jan Engelhardt
|
da37819a74
archiver,libserver: consolidate CreateDatabase function
|
7 years ago |
Jan Engelhardt
|
2d2f650e0c
archiver,libserver: combine transaction and InnoDBSupported functions
|
7 years ago |
Jan Engelhardt
|
b7cd960ce0
archiver,libserver: consolidate DoInsert, DoDelete, DoSequence functions
|
7 years ago |
Jan Engelhardt
|
01e7cee1d9
archiver,libserver: consolidate DoSelect and DoUpdate functions
|
7 years ago |
Jan Engelhardt
|
d1c2ea5b9e
archiver,libserver: consolidate Query and _Update functions
|
7 years ago |
Jan Engelhardt
|
1df1ff12d9
archiver,libserver: consolidate InitEngine, Close functions
|
7 years ago |
Jan Engelhardt
|
824553c039
archiver,libserver: consolidate various smaller functions
|
7 years ago |